Job summary

Pauley Construction, LLC is seeking a Project Coordinator in Colorado Springs to support project managers across multiple utility infrastructure projects. The role requires coordinating resources, documentation, and communications to ensure on-time, on-budget project delivery.

You will work under a Senior Coordinator or Manager, interfacing with subcontractors and vendors, and handle field and office tasks from intake through closeout in a fast-paced environment.

Responsibilities

  • Coordinate project management activities, resources, equipment and information.
  • Work with the Project Manager to eliminate issues.
  • Create and maintain comprehensive project documentation, plans and reports.
  • Read construction plans and assist with development of project trackers.
  • Track and update schedules to adhere to deadlines.
  • Support closeout packages.
  • Interface with subcontractors and vendors as needed.
  • Coordinate material ordering and tracking.
  • Maintain document control, safety, quality assurance documentation, and project records.
  • Work under a Senior Coordinator or Manager and support all project departments.
  • Provide project support under lead PM guidance for ongoing projects.
  • Facilitate team meetings, capture minutes and action items.
  • Document important actions and decisions from meetings.
  • Cultivate relationships with clients and key vendors for project progression.
  • Provide administrative support as needed.
  • Prepare daily As-builts for all projects.
  • Capture restoration sketches for submission to Pauley team.
  • Enter information into Pauley systems for job packets.
  • Field visits for asbuilts/quality control for close out of jobs for billing.
